"Under the Mynah Bird" from The Stephen Stanley Band's record 'Jimmy & The Moon' produced by Hugh Christopher Brown. Featuring Hadley McCall Thackston.

VIDEO credits:
Directed by: Sean Ryan; Cameras: Sean Ryan, Attila Baraczka, Alisa Stanley; Edited by: Sean Ryan; Hair/Make-Up: Alisa Stanley; Filmed at Sauce on the Danforth in Toronto.

The Stephen Stanley Band:
Stephen Stanley – Songs, Vocals & Guitar; Chris Bennett –Guitars & Vocals; Cam Pyziak – Drums; Chris Rellinger – Bass Guitar
